Abstract
Oppfinnelsen vedrører en fremgangsmåte til separasjon av fett fra avløpsvann ved hjelp av en separatorinnretning. Separatorinnretningen omfatter en beholder (1) med en øvre første del (5) og en nedre annen del (7) som er adskilt med en mellomliggende plate (6, 6a). Beholderen er videre forsynt med en innløpsport (8) for avløpsvann, en utløpsport (18) for separert avløpsvann, utløpsanordninger (10, 25) for fett og for slam, og et overløpsrør (12) som etablerer en forbindelse mellom den første del 5) og den annen del (7). Avløpsvann tilføres gjennom innløpsporten (8) til den øvre første del (5), og avløpsvannet gjennomgår en separasjon med tyngdekraften, slik at det dannes et fettlag (GL) på et lag (WL) av separert avløpsvann, og et slamlag SL) bunnfelles på den mellomliggende plate (6, 6a). For å oppnå en høy grad av separasjon, tillates separert avløpsvann å strømme gjennom overløpsrøret (12) til den annen nedre del (7) av beholderen (1). Fett fjemes fra fettlaget (GL) og/eller slam fra slamlaget (SL) gjennom utløpsanordningene (10, 25), og separert avløpsvann avgis gjennom utløpsporten (18).
